C1174 General restrictions on disclosure of information.

1

Subject to the following provisions of this section, no information with respect to any particular business which—

a

has been obtained by virtue of any of the provisions of this Act; and

b

relates to the affairs of any individual or to any particular business,

shall, during the lifetime of that individual or so long as that business continues to be carried on, be disclosed without the consent of that individual or the person for the time being carrying on that business.

2

Subsection (1) above does not apply to any disclosure of information which is made—

4

Nothing in subsection (1) above shall be construed—

a

as limiting the matters which may be published under F11section 201 of the Water Industry Act 1991 or may be included in, or made public as part of, a report of F12the Environment Agency, the Scottish Environment Protection Agency, F32the Natural Resources Body for WalesF25the Water Services Regulation Authority , F20the Consumer Council for Water (or any regional committee of that Council established under section 27A of the Water Industry Act 1991) or the F41Competition and Markets Authority under any provision of F11the water consolidation ActsF13or the Environment Act 1995; or

b

as applying to any information which has been so published or has been made public as part of such a report or to any information exclusively of a statistical nature.

5

Any person who discloses any information in contravention of this section shall be guilty of an offence and liable—

a

on summary conviction, to a fine not exceeding the statutory maximum;

b

on conviction on indictment, to imprisonment for a term not exceeding two years or to a fine or to both.

175 Making of false statements etc.

1

If any person, in furnishing any information or making any application under or for the purposes of any provision of this Act, makes any statement which he knows to be false in a material particular, or recklessly makes any statement which is false in a material particular, he shall be guilty of an offence and liable—

a

on summary conviction, to a fine not exceeding the statutory maximum;

b

on conviction on indictment, to a fine.

2

Proceedings for an offence under subsection (1) above shall not be instituted except by or with the consent of the Secretary of State, the Minister or the Director of Public Prosecutions.
